Approximately 10 years after their discovery the photoinduced infrared (IR) modes and their electronic companions in the near IR (NIR) and visible (Vis) range are well understood. They tell the observer a lot about the properties of the conjugated polymer under investigation. The dependence of the photoinduced absorption (PIA) on sample temperature is significant for the stabilization mechanism responsible for trapping the photogenerated states that are detected in pseudo steady state measurements. Since these states are seen at the end of a very complicated photophysical process they are discussed in comparison with steady state photoconductivity (long living, mobile charged defects) and ps-PIA-experiments (initial effects of the photoexcitation). We present and discuss the PIA-kinetics (signal vs. chopper period and excitation intensity) which is characteristic for the sample quality. The question of the energetic distribution of photogenerated defects within the gap is also adressed.
